> > > > Some DFL FPGA PCIe cards (e.g. Intel FPGA Programmable Acceleration
> > > > Card) support MSI-X based interrupts. This patch allows PCIe driver
> > > > to prepare and pass interrupt resources to DFL via enumeration API.
> > > > These interrupt resources could then be assigned to actual features
> > > > which use them.

> > > > +static int cci_pci_alloc_irq(struct pci_dev *pcidev)
> > > > +{
> > > > +	int nvec = pci_msix_vec_count(pcidev);
> > > > +	int ret;
> > > 
> > > maybe int ret, nvec = pci_msix..
> > > 
> > > > +
> > > > +	if (nvec <= 0) {
> > > > +		dev_dbg(&pcidev->dev, "fpga interrupt not supported\n");
> > > > +		return 0;
> > > > +	}
> > > > +
> > > > +	ret = pci_alloc_irq_vectors(pcidev, nvec, nvec, PCI_IRQ_MSIX);
> > > > +	if (ret < 0)
> > > > +		return ret;
> > > > +
> > > > +	return nvec;
> > > > +}
> > > > +
> > > > +static void cci_pci_free_irq(struct pci_dev *pcidev)
> > > > +{
> > > > +	pci_free_irq_vectors(pcidev);
> > > > +}
